From your description it sounds as if you have either a worn or dry diff, if it's not dry i'd certainly think about draining and renewing the oil in it, perhaps adding a treatment to it.

It could also be the propshaft centre bearing but what you've said points more to the diff.

Has it been lowered or are the rear springs weak?
